Update: Highway 1 lane reopens after collision

Heavy snow is falling in the area and emergency vehicles are on scene.

Emergency vehicles are on scene and one lane of the Trans-Canada Highway is closed five kilometres east of Sicamous. (Submitted)

Update 11:05 a.m:

The lane of the highway which had been closed is now open.

Original story:

A lane of the Trans-Canada Highway is closed east of Sicamous as crews recover a vehicle which slid into the ditch and rolled over.

Drive BC reports the westbound lane is closed to traffic near the highwayº¦Ðß²ÝÑо¿Ëù™s intersection with Cambie Solsqua Road.

A witness who passed the accident before 8 a.m. noted that it was snowing very heavily and multiple police, ambulance, road rescue and fire department vehicles were at the scene.

Drive BCº¦Ðß²ÝÑо¿Ëù™s next update on the accident is expected at 9:45 a.m. Motorists are being advised to watch for traffic control in the area.
